Join us for an early evening weekly reading group studying Yehoyash’s Yiddish translation of the Tanakh, in the book of Breyshis (Genesis). Brush up on your biblical vocabulary, take a stroll down to Mitzrayim with Yosef and his brethren and shvestren, practice your reading fluency by chanting repetitive verses about the long lives of the ancestors who begat named sons and nameless daughters, and role play as an ancient sage or shtetl melamed by attempting to explain and expand upon the meanings of these ancient verses.
Level: This section is intended for continuing BWC intermediates. New students who have experience reading and speaking Yiddish within or outside of a classroom setting and who want a facilitated reading class are welcome to join. Grammar will be reviewed as it comes up in the text.
